Kenyan U17 international Wilkins Ochieng has joined Belgian Top-flight Club Brugge on a two years and five months contract till 2020.
Ochieng’s management firm, J & S IFM confirmed the move through a post on social media.
5 Facts about Wilkins Ochieng’
1. He signed an official contract as a J&S-player in partnership with Nike in December 6, 2018.
2. On Oct 25, 2019, Wilkins Ochieng scored a screamer for Club Brugge U19 to secure a 2-0 win over PSG U19 during a UEFA Youth League tie.

3. The center forward prides himself with pace, ball control, and incredible shooting abilities
4. Ochieng is managed by J & S IFM group, a company that also manages Manchester City star, Kevin De Bruyne.
5. He switched to Club Brugge senior team after coming through the club’s youth system.
Ochieng’s football career gained pace after joining the Club Brugge youth team from Royal Excel Mouscron Youth in July 2016.
